asp.net-mvc-5相关内容

我可以将动态查询参数传递给 ASP.Net MVC 中的嵌入式 Power BI 报告吗?

我的问题是参考以下文档,该文档是 Power BI Embedded Query Parameters API 的一部分,位于 https://azure.microsoft.com/en-us/updates/power-bi-embedded-query-parameters-api/ "请注意,参数是基于数据集的,因此它们是按报表/仪表板定义的,而不是在用户的会话级别上定义的.这意味着 ..
发布时间:2022-01-06 08:23:15 其他开发

如何扩展 Microsoft.AspNet.Identity.EntityFramework.IdentityRole

我希望能够扩展 IdentityRole 的默认实现以包含像描述这样的字段.对 IdentityUser 执行此操作很容易,因为 IdentityDbContext 采用 IdentityUser 类型的通用参数.但是,IdentityDbContext 不允许您为 IdentityRole 执行此操作.我怎样才能做到这一点? 我知道我可以创建一个基本的 DbContext,并实现我自己的 ..

在 GenerateUserIdentityAsync 方法的 aspnet Identity 中未找到 UserId 错误

在注册用户和登录后,我收到 UserId not found 错误.此外,注册后,数据将保存到数据库和 dbo.AspNetUsers 表中,id 列自动递增,返回类型为 int.AspNetUserClaims 表中有 UserId 列.它有 4 个 Col---Id、UserId、ClaimType、ClaimValue.它的 Id 列是自动递增的,而不是 userId.通过点击此链接,我最初 ..
发布时间:2022-01-06 08:22:55 其他开发

Chrome 中的 Azure 无限重定向循环

我有一个 MVC5 Azure 网站,昨晚运行良好.现在,当尝试通过 chrome 登录时,它似乎陷入了无限重定向循环.它在 Edge 和 FireFox 上运行良好.它使用 Azure AD 进行身份验证.重定向从主站点来回到 login.microsoftonline.com. 解决方案 有时,AAD 使用的一些错误令牌可能会被浏览器缓存.它们用于代替有效令牌,而不是刷新.清除浏览器缓 ..

如何将 javascript 文件的服务限制为仅通过身份验证的用户?

我有一个使用 Identity 2 进行身份验证的 WebAPI 2/AngularJS SPA 应用程序.在本地,我的代码存储用于身份验证的令牌.我想实现一个功能,允许我的应用程序在我的初始 index.html 页面下载后为经过身份验证的用户请求额外的 javascript. 有什么方法可以让我的服务器代码只将 javascript 文件 分发给经过身份验证和授权的用户?类似于控制器操作 ..

MVC 5 如何在 rdlc 报告中使用对象

这是我在这里的第一个问题. 我正在使用 VS Community 2015 和一个 MVC 5 项目和 Entity Framework 6.我使用代码优先迁移进行数据建模. 我已经有使用视图的报告.每个视图都使用 C# 模型将报告显示为 HTML5 网页. 现在我必须将输出发送到 pdf、word、excel...为此我将使用 RDLC,但我不知道如何将对象模型设置为数据集.这 ..
发布时间:2022-01-06 08:21:57 C#/.NET

ASP.NET MVC 5 为隐藏输入呈现不同的 bool 值

给定以下视图模型: 公共类FooViewModel{public bool IsBoolValue { 获取;放;}} 和这个视图: 隐藏输入域的输出是这样的: 为什么value 属性没有设置为True,而data-something 属性却设置了? MVC 5 中是否存在会导致此问题的更改,因为在我的 MVC 4 应用程序中不会出现此问题. 解决方案 我想我已经想通 ..
发布时间:2022-01-06 08:21:02 其他开发

MVC5 视图下拉列表

在 C# MVC5 Internet 应用程序视图中,如何显示下拉列表供用户选择从 View Model 列表填充的列表项? 这是ViewModel代码: 公共类 MapLocationItemViewModel{[可编辑(假)]公共 int mapLocationForeignKeyId { 获取;放;}公共列表mapLocationItemTypes { 获取;放;}公共 MapLoc ..
发布时间:2022-01-06 08:20:51 C#/.NET

jQuery Validate 中的日期格式 dd/mm/yyyy 的客户端验证失败

我在 MVC 5 应用程序中使用 jQuery Validate 插件进行客户端验证.对于日期字段,使用 dd/mm/yyyy 格式时,cilentside 验证失败.有没有办法在 jQuery 验证中更改日期格式? 解决方案 添加到 Darin 的答案中.如果您碰巧已经在使用 JQuery UI 中的 datepicker 插件,那么您可以使用该日期解析器而不是创建自己的: $.val ..
发布时间:2022-01-06 08:20:44 其他开发

MVC5 ApplicationUser 自定义属性

我正在尝试掌握 ASP.NET MVC 5 中引入的新成员资格系统,但我遇到了一个小问题,我很确定您能帮我解决. 我将基于 本教程 并为 ApplicationUser 引入了自定义属性,例如 Name、Surname、DOB 等. 但是,我没有创建用户,而是尝试更新当前登录的用户.我正在查看当前用于更改密码的控制器方法. public async Task管理(ManageUser ..
发布时间:2022-01-06 08:20:35 C#/.NET

为什么 UserManager.CreateIdentityAsync() 寻找 IdentityRole 以及如何修复?

我使用 Identity2.0 和 MVC5 CodeFirst 我已经扩展了 IdentityUser 和 IdentityRole 像这样: 公共类 ApplicationUser : IdentityUser{[必需的][字符串长度(50)]公共字符串名字{获取;放;}[必需的][字符串长度(50)]公共字符串姓氏 { 获取;放;}}公共类 ApplicationRole : Identi ..

MVC5 帐户控制器空引用异常

我正在尝试在我的 MVC Web 应用程序中实现用户角色.但是我在 return _userManager ??HttpContext.GetOwinContext().GetUserManager(); 在我的帐户控制器中. 帐户控制器 [授权]公共类 AccountController :控制器{私有 ApplicationSignInManager _signInManager;私有 ..
发布时间:2022-01-06 08:20:15 C#/.NET

带有电子邮件的 MVC 联系表

我想知道是否有人可以帮忙处理一个 MVC 联系表,在提交时发送电子邮件?我想我已经设置了大多数元素,但由于某种原因,表单似乎正在发送(需要很长时间)然后返回表单并没有收到电子邮件. MailModels.cs: 命名空间 WebApplication1.Models{公共类邮件模型{公共字符串名称 { 获取;放;}公共字符串电子邮件{获取;放;}公共字符串电话{得到;放;}公共字符串消息 ..
发布时间:2022-01-06 08:20:08 C#/.NET

ASP.NET Identity 2 是否支持匿名用户?

我想允许匿名/尚未注册和注册的用户在我的网站上发帖. 帖子(表格)- 身份证(整数)- 主题 (nvarchar)- 身体(nvarchar)- 用户 ID(唯一标识符) 该项目使用最新的 MS 技术(ASP.NET MVC 5+、C#...)我应该如何去做? ASP.NET Identity 是否是正确的解决方案? 它们之间有什么区别: ASP.NET 标识 简单的会员资 ..
发布时间:2022-01-06 08:20:00 C#/.NET